Are synthetic brushes better than natural

Author

Marcus Reynolds

Updated on April 24, 2026

Synthetic brushes have bristles constructed with man-made hairs of nylon, polyester or other synthetic materials. … Unlike natural hair, synthetic bristles have no cuticle and don’t readily absorb oils or powdery pigments. This makes them a great choice for use with cream or liquid products like foundation or concealer.

Are natural or synthetic brushes better for acrylic paint?

For a durable and reliable brush to use with your every acrylic painting need, consider a synthetic brush instead. Acrylic brushes are often more resistant to wear and tear, as well as slightly stronger and springier than natural bristles. That said, not all synthetic fibers are created equal.

How long do synthetic paint brushes last?

Blended Synthetic Brushes – These brushes are easy to clean and maintain, especially when working with latex paint. These brushes are typically made of nylon and polyester, which offers premium durability and excellent shape retention. These brushes should last you 2-3 years with proper care.

Are synthetic paint brushes bad for the environment?

There is a myriad of different paint brushes on the market today. … This waste causes damage to the environment because synthetic paintbrushes take over 450 years to degrade with plastic handles taking approximately 1,000 years.

What paint brushes do professionals use?

For oil-based paints, most professionals choose a natural China-bristle (hog hair) paint brush. If you are painting a smooth surface with oil-based paint, a natural White Bristle paint brush is your best choice because it is soft and supple.

What type of paint brush is best for water-based paint?

Synthetic brushes work best for water-based paint. Natural-bristle brushes draw moisture out of the water-based paint, making it difficult to apply properly. Paint brushes are available in angled and flat styles. Angled brushes work well for cutting in along edges and getting straight lines.

Is pure bristle the same as natural bristle?

Natural bristle brushes or Pure Bristle brushes as they are also known are most suited to oil-based paints and not water-based paints due to the fact that they will absorb the water in the paint and swell making them hard to work with.

How can you tell if a brush is natural bristle?

Ameza also acknowledged that there tends to be no proper details on the packaging of brushes to indicate that the brush is made from pig’s bristles. “The only way that consumers will know is by the look of each of the bristles; if each of the bristles is trifurcate, that means it is pig’s bristle.

Are nylon brushes synthetic?

Synthetic brushes are available in a variety of filaments including Chinex ®, nylon, nylon/polyester blend, and polyester. … Chinex FTP brushes will maintain their stiffness for control even when exposed to heat and humidity.
